Word: Walrus
Speech Type: Noun
early 18th century: probably from Dutch walrus, perhaps by an inversion of elements (influenced by walvis ‘whale fish’) of Old Norse hrosshvalr ‘horse whale’
ˈwɔːlrəs
ˈwɒlrəs
a large gregarious marine mammal related to the eared seals, having two large downward-pointing tusks and found in the Arctic Ocean.
Short Definition:large gregarious marine mammal related to eared seals, having two large downward-pointing tusks
